Skip to content
Postmates Home
Location markerEnter delivery addressChevron down small
Namaste Spice Villa (505 E Twain Ave)

Namaste Spice Villa (505 E Twain Ave)

418 miSeafoodFried ChickenVegetarianVegetarian FriendlyDessertsInfo

xDelivery bag remove Delivery unavailable

505 E Twain Ave

Get it delivered to your door.

xTag $0 delivery fee

Every Day

12:00 PM - 9:45 PM

Search